An aqueous solution of glucose boils at `100.01^(@)C`. The molal elevation constant for water is `0.5K kg "mol"^(-1)`. What is the number of glucose molecule in the solution containing `100g` water ?

A

`6.023xx10^(23)`

B

`6.023xx10^(22)`

C

`12.046xx10^(20)`

D

`120.46xx10^(23)`

Text Solution

Verified by Experts

The correct Answer is:
C
